In Selhurst's hard water area, we frequently encounter washing machines with limescale-related issues affecting heating elements and internal components, requiring regular descaling and preventive maintenance. The mix of older conversions and newer builds in SE25 means we often see drainage problems caused by aging plumbing systems and detergent drawer blockages from residents using incorrect washing powder quantities.
For Selhurst residents living in rented accommodation or starter homes, repairing an existing washing machine often proves more cost-effective than purchasing a replacement, especially when repair costs remain under £200. Our engineers provide honest assessments to help SE25 customers make informed decisions based on their machine's age, condition, and the comparative cost of quality replacements.
